#70: Mikayla Chaparro didn’t just pivot—she rebuilt. The last time Mikayla came on the podcast, she was walking through the raw, immediate aftermath of losing her son, Valor. It was tender, heavy, and still too fresh to fully unpack.

In this episode, Mikayla returns—still grieving, still growing, and now stepping into a completely new season of life. We talk about what has shifted in the last few years since, not just in her business and motherhood journey, but in who she is as a woman.

This is not a highlight reel. This is a story about loss, rebuilding, and choosing to keep moving—when it would’ve been easier to stay stuck.

We talk about:
 → Living with grief that doesn’t go away, but changes shape
 → Writing as a tool for healing, honesty, and not sugarcoating your story
 → The evolution of Dawn Photo Co. and what growth actually looks like behind the scenes
 → Selling a house, uprooting your family, and letting go of the version of life you once built
 → Embracing maturity, contentment, and identity beyond your job title

If you’re in a season of transition—grief, growth, or just wondering who the hell you are now—this episode will meet you right where you are.
